首页 分类二文章正文

京东流量网站架构解析,揭秘电商巨头的技术奥秘

分类二 2025年07月28日 06:58 3 admin

随着互联网的快速发展,电子商务已经成为我国经济的重要组成部分,京东作为中国领先的电商平台,其流量网站架构在业界备受关注,本文将深入解析京东流量网站架构,带您领略电商巨头的技术奥秘。

京东流量网站架构概述

京东流量网站架构主要包括以下几个层次:

  1. 基础设施层:包括服务器、存储、网络等硬件设施,为网站提供稳定、高效的服务。

  2. 数据层:包括用户数据、商品数据、订单数据等,为网站提供数据支持。

  3. 应用层:包括前端展示、后端业务逻辑、API接口等,负责处理用户请求和业务逻辑。

  4. 业务层:包括商品、订单、用户、营销等业务模块,为用户提供个性化、精准的服务。

  5. 数据分析层:通过大数据技术对用户行为、商品销售等数据进行挖掘和分析,为优化网站架构和提升用户体验提供依据。

京东流量网站架构特点

  1. 分布式架构:京东采用分布式架构,将系统分解为多个模块,提高系统可扩展性和稳定性。

  2. 高可用性:通过冗余设计、故障转移等技术,确保网站在面临故障时仍能正常运行。

  3. 高性能:采用高性能服务器、缓存技术、数据库优化等手段,提高网站响应速度和并发处理能力。

  4. 高并发处理:采用负载均衡、缓存、分布式数据库等技术,实现高并发场景下的稳定运行。

  5. 个性化推荐:基于用户行为数据,通过机器学习算法为用户提供个性化推荐,提升用户体验。

  6. 大数据分析:利用大数据技术对用户行为、商品销售等数据进行挖掘和分析,为优化网站架构和提升用户体验提供依据。

京东流量网站架构关键技术

  1. 分布式缓存:采用Redis、Memcached等分布式缓存技术,提高数据读写速度,减轻数据库压力。

  2. 分布式数据库:采用MySQL、MongoDB等分布式数据库,实现海量数据的存储和查询。

  3. 负载均衡:采用LVS、Nginx等负载均衡技术,实现多台服务器之间的流量分配,提高系统可用性。

  4. API接口:通过RESTful API接口,实现前后端分离,提高开发效率和系统可维护性。

  5. 大数据分析:利用Hadoop、Spark等大数据技术,对海量数据进行挖掘和分析,为优化网站架构和提升用户体验提供依据。

  6. 机器学习:通过机器学习算法,实现个性化推荐、智能客服等功能,提升用户体验。

京东流量网站架构在保证网站稳定、高效运行的同时,还注重用户体验和个性化服务,通过分布式架构、高性能技术、大数据分析等手段,实现了高可用性、高并发处理和个性化推荐等功能,京东流量网站架构的成功,为我国电商行业提供了宝贵的经验,也为其他企业提供了借鉴,在未来的发展中,京东将继续优化网站架构,为用户提供更加优质的服务。

上海衡基裕网络科技有限公司www.yixiaoan.com,网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流,如何创建一个网站?初学者的分步指南-CSDN博客 备案号:沪ICP备2023039794号 上海衡基裕网络科技有限公司发布内容仅供参考 如有侵权请联系删除QQ:597817868